The principle of density was discovered by Archimedes. To calculate density, we use the equation Density = mass/volume.

Argon was discovered by two scientists, Sir William Ramsay and Lord Rayleigh, in 1894. They noticed a discrepancy in the density of nitrogen extracted from the air, leading them to discover a new element, which they named argon.
